USDA Hardiness Zone 4-9

A very unique conflower to be envied by all! Lime-green petals with rosy-magenta accents surround the deep green center cone.

Interesting Notes

A distinctive color breakthrough by gardener Mark Veeder.

Homeowner Growing and Maintenance Tips

Birds appreciate the winter seed.

Good Companions

Butterfly Bush (Buddleia davidii), Little Blue Stem (Schizachryium scoparium), Joe Pye Weed (Eupatorium purpureum), Knautia (Knautia macedonica), Yellow Loosestrife (Lysimachia punctata)
